edu.indiana.extreme.lead.metadata
Interface AttrType

All Known Implementing Classes:
AttrTypeImpl

public interface AttrType

An XML attrType(@http://schemas.leadproject.org/2007/01/lms/fgdc). This is a complex type.


Nested Class Summary
static class AttrType.Factory
          A factory class with static methods for creating instances of this type.
 
Field Summary
static org.apache.xmlbeans.SchemaType type
           
 
Method Summary
 void addAttrv(String attrv)
          Appends the value as the last "attrv" element
 void addBegdatea(String begdatea)
          Appends the value as the last "begdatea" element
 void addEnddatea(String enddatea)
          Appends the value as the last "enddatea" element
 AttrType addNewAttr()
          Appends and returns a new empty value (as xml) as the last "attr" element
 AttrdomvType addNewAttrdomv()
          Appends and returns a new empty value (as xml) as the last "attrdomv" element
 org.apache.xmlbeans.XmlString addNewAttrv()
          Appends and returns a new empty value (as xml) as the last "attrv" element
 AttrvaiType addNewAttrvai()
          Appends and returns a new empty "attrvai" element
 BegdateaType addNewBegdatea()
          Appends and returns a new empty value (as xml) as the last "begdatea" element
 EnddateaType addNewEnddatea()
          Appends and returns a new empty value (as xml) as the last "enddatea" element
 AttrType[] getAttrArray()
          Gets array of all "attr" elements
 AttrType getAttrArray(int i)
          Gets ith "attr" element
 String getAttrdef()
          Gets the "attrdef" element
 String getAttrdefs()
          Gets the "attrdefs" element
 AttrdomvType[] getAttrdomvArray()
          Gets array of all "attrdomv" elements
 AttrdomvType getAttrdomvArray(int i)
          Gets ith "attrdomv" element
 String getAttrlabl()
          Gets the "attrlabl" element
 String getAttrmfrq()
          Gets the "attrmfrq" element
 AttrvaiType getAttrvai()
          Gets the "attrvai" element
 String[] getAttrvArray()
          Gets array of all "attrv" elements
 String getAttrvArray(int i)
          Gets ith "attrv" element
 String[] getBegdateaArray()
          Gets array of all "begdatea" elements
 String getBegdateaArray(int i)
          Gets ith "begdatea" element
 String[] getEnddateaArray()
          Gets array of all "enddatea" elements
 String getEnddateaArray(int i)
          Gets ith "enddatea" element
 void insertAttrv(int i, String attrv)
          Inserts the value as the ith "attrv" element
 void insertBegdatea(int i, String begdatea)
          Inserts the value as the ith "begdatea" element
 void insertEnddatea(int i, String enddatea)
          Inserts the value as the ith "enddatea" element
 AttrType insertNewAttr(int i)
          Inserts and returns a new empty value (as xml) as the ith "attr" element
 AttrdomvType insertNewAttrdomv(int i)
          Inserts and returns a new empty value (as xml) as the ith "attrdomv" element
 org.apache.xmlbeans.XmlString insertNewAttrv(int i)
          Inserts and returns a new empty value (as xml) as the ith "attrv" element
 BegdateaType insertNewBegdatea(int i)
          Inserts and returns a new empty value (as xml) as the ith "begdatea" element
 EnddateaType insertNewEnddatea(int i)
          Inserts and returns a new empty value (as xml) as the ith "enddatea" element
 boolean isSetAttrdef()
          True if has "attrdef" element
 boolean isSetAttrmfrq()
          True if has "attrmfrq" element
 boolean isSetAttrvai()
          True if has "attrvai" element
 void removeAttr(int i)
          Removes the ith "attr" element
 void removeAttrdomv(int i)
          Removes the ith "attrdomv" element
 void removeAttrv(int i)
          Removes the ith "attrv" element
 void removeBegdatea(int i)
          Removes the ith "begdatea" element
 void removeEnddatea(int i)
          Removes the ith "enddatea" element
 void setAttrArray(AttrType[] attrArray)
          Sets array of all "attr" element
 void setAttrArray(int i, AttrType attr)
          Sets ith "attr" element
 void setAttrdef(String attrdef)
          Sets the "attrdef" element
 void setAttrdefs(String attrdefs)
          Sets the "attrdefs" element
 void setAttrdomvArray(AttrdomvType[] attrdomvArray)
          Sets array of all "attrdomv" element
 void setAttrdomvArray(int i, AttrdomvType attrdomv)
          Sets ith "attrdomv" element
 void setAttrlabl(String attrlabl)
          Sets the "attrlabl" element
 void setAttrmfrq(String attrmfrq)
          Sets the "attrmfrq" element
 void setAttrvai(AttrvaiType attrvai)
          Sets the "attrvai" element
 void setAttrvArray(int i, String attrv)
          Sets ith "attrv" element
 void setAttrvArray(String[] attrvArray)
          Sets array of all "attrv" element
 void setBegdateaArray(int i, String begdatea)
          Sets ith "begdatea" element
 void setBegdateaArray(String[] begdateaArray)
          Sets array of all "begdatea" element
 void setEnddateaArray(int i, String enddatea)
          Sets ith "enddatea" element
 void setEnddateaArray(String[] enddateaArray)
          Sets array of all "enddatea" element
 int sizeOfAttrArray()
          Returns number of "attr" element
 int sizeOfAttrdomvArray()
          Returns number of "attrdomv" element
 int sizeOfAttrvArray()
          Returns number of "attrv" element
 int sizeOfBegdateaArray()
          Returns number of "begdatea" element
 int sizeOfEnddateaArray()
          Returns number of "enddatea" element
 void unsetAttrdef()
          Unsets the "attrdef" element
 void unsetAttrmfrq()
          Unsets the "attrmfrq" element
 void unsetAttrvai()
          Unsets the "attrvai" element
 AttrdefType xgetAttrdef()
          Gets (as xml) the "attrdef" element
 AttrdefsType xgetAttrdefs()
          Gets (as xml) the "attrdefs" element
 AttrlablType xgetAttrlabl()
          Gets (as xml) the "attrlabl" element
 AttrmfrqType xgetAttrmfrq()
          Gets (as xml) the "attrmfrq" element
 XmlString[] xgetAttrvArray()
          Gets (as xml) array of all "attrv" elements
 org.apache.xmlbeans.XmlString xgetAttrvArray(int i)
          Gets (as xml) ith "attrv" element
 BegdateaType[] xgetBegdateaArray()
          Gets (as xml) array of all "begdatea" elements
 BegdateaType xgetBegdateaArray(int i)
          Gets (as xml) ith "begdatea" element
 EnddateaType[] xgetEnddateaArray()
          Gets (as xml) array of all "enddatea" elements
 EnddateaType xgetEnddateaArray(int i)
          Gets (as xml) ith "enddatea" element
 void xsetAttrdef(AttrdefType attrdef)
          Sets (as xml) the "attrdef" element
 void xsetAttrdefs(AttrdefsType attrdefs)
          Sets (as xml) the "attrdefs" element
 void xsetAttrlabl(AttrlablType attrlabl)
          Sets (as xml) the "attrlabl" element
 void xsetAttrmfrq(AttrmfrqType attrmfrq)
          Sets (as xml) the "attrmfrq" element
 void xsetAttrvArray(int i, org.apache.xmlbeans.XmlString attrv)
          Sets (as xml) ith "attrv" element
 void xsetAttrvArray(XmlString[] attrvArray)
          Sets (as xml) array of all "attrv" element
 void xsetBegdateaArray(BegdateaType[] begdateaArray)
          Sets (as xml) array of all "begdatea" element
 void xsetBegdateaArray(int i, BegdateaType begdatea)
          Sets (as xml) ith "begdatea" element
 void xsetEnddateaArray(EnddateaType[] enddateaArray)
          Sets (as xml) array of all "enddatea" element
 void xsetEnddateaArray(int i, EnddateaType enddatea)
          Sets (as xml) ith "enddatea" element
 

Field Detail

type

static final org.apache.xmlbeans.SchemaType type
Method Detail

getAttrlabl

String getAttrlabl()
Gets the "attrlabl" element


xgetAttrlabl

AttrlablType xgetAttrlabl()
Gets (as xml) the "attrlabl" element


setAttrlabl

void setAttrlabl(String attrlabl)
Sets the "attrlabl" element


xsetAttrlabl

void xsetAttrlabl(AttrlablType attrlabl)
Sets (as xml) the "attrlabl" element


getAttrdef

String getAttrdef()
Gets the "attrdef" element


xgetAttrdef

AttrdefType xgetAttrdef()
Gets (as xml) the "attrdef" element


isSetAttrdef

boolean isSetAttrdef()
True if has "attrdef" element


setAttrdef

void setAttrdef(String attrdef)
Sets the "attrdef" element


xsetAttrdef

void xsetAttrdef(AttrdefType attrdef)
Sets (as xml) the "attrdef" element


unsetAttrdef

void unsetAttrdef()
Unsets the "attrdef" element


getAttrdefs

String getAttrdefs()
Gets the "attrdefs" element


xgetAttrdefs

AttrdefsType xgetAttrdefs()
Gets (as xml) the "attrdefs" element


setAttrdefs

void setAttrdefs(String attrdefs)
Sets the "attrdefs" element


xsetAttrdefs

void xsetAttrdefs(AttrdefsType attrdefs)
Sets (as xml) the "attrdefs" element


getAttrdomvArray

AttrdomvType[] getAttrdomvArray()
Gets array of all "attrdomv" elements


getAttrdomvArray

AttrdomvType getAttrdomvArray(int i)
Gets ith "attrdomv" element


sizeOfAttrdomvArray

int sizeOfAttrdomvArray()
Returns number of "attrdomv" element


setAttrdomvArray

void setAttrdomvArray(AttrdomvType[] attrdomvArray)
Sets array of all "attrdomv" element


setAttrdomvArray

void setAttrdomvArray(int i,
                      AttrdomvType attrdomv)
Sets ith "attrdomv" element


insertNewAttrdomv

AttrdomvType insertNewAttrdomv(int i)
Inserts and returns a new empty value (as xml) as the ith "attrdomv" element


addNewAttrdomv

AttrdomvType addNewAttrdomv()
Appends and returns a new empty value (as xml) as the last "attrdomv" element


removeAttrdomv

void removeAttrdomv(int i)
Removes the ith "attrdomv" element


getAttrvArray

String[] getAttrvArray()
Gets array of all "attrv" elements


getAttrvArray

String getAttrvArray(int i)
Gets ith "attrv" element


xgetAttrvArray

XmlString[] xgetAttrvArray()
Gets (as xml) array of all "attrv" elements


xgetAttrvArray

org.apache.xmlbeans.XmlString xgetAttrvArray(int i)
Gets (as xml) ith "attrv" element


sizeOfAttrvArray

int sizeOfAttrvArray()
Returns number of "attrv" element


setAttrvArray

void setAttrvArray(String[] attrvArray)
Sets array of all "attrv" element


setAttrvArray

void setAttrvArray(int i,
                   String attrv)
Sets ith "attrv" element


xsetAttrvArray

void xsetAttrvArray(XmlString[] attrvArray)
Sets (as xml) array of all "attrv" element


xsetAttrvArray

void xsetAttrvArray(int i,
                    org.apache.xmlbeans.XmlString attrv)
Sets (as xml) ith "attrv" element


insertAttrv

void insertAttrv(int i,
                 String attrv)
Inserts the value as the ith "attrv" element


addAttrv

void addAttrv(String attrv)
Appends the value as the last "attrv" element


insertNewAttrv

org.apache.xmlbeans.XmlString insertNewAttrv(int i)
Inserts and returns a new empty value (as xml) as the ith "attrv" element


addNewAttrv

org.apache.xmlbeans.XmlString addNewAttrv()
Appends and returns a new empty value (as xml) as the last "attrv" element


removeAttrv

void removeAttrv(int i)
Removes the ith "attrv" element


getAttrArray

AttrType[] getAttrArray()
Gets array of all "attr" elements


getAttrArray

AttrType getAttrArray(int i)
Gets ith "attr" element


sizeOfAttrArray

int sizeOfAttrArray()
Returns number of "attr" element


setAttrArray

void setAttrArray(AttrType[] attrArray)
Sets array of all "attr" element


setAttrArray

void setAttrArray(int i,
                  AttrType attr)
Sets ith "attr" element


insertNewAttr

AttrType insertNewAttr(int i)
Inserts and returns a new empty value (as xml) as the ith "attr" element


addNewAttr

AttrType addNewAttr()
Appends and returns a new empty value (as xml) as the last "attr" element


removeAttr

void removeAttr(int i)
Removes the ith "attr" element


getBegdateaArray

String[] getBegdateaArray()
Gets array of all "begdatea" elements


getBegdateaArray

String getBegdateaArray(int i)
Gets ith "begdatea" element


xgetBegdateaArray

BegdateaType[] xgetBegdateaArray()
Gets (as xml) array of all "begdatea" elements


xgetBegdateaArray

BegdateaType xgetBegdateaArray(int i)
Gets (as xml) ith "begdatea" element


sizeOfBegdateaArray

int sizeOfBegdateaArray()
Returns number of "begdatea" element


setBegdateaArray

void setBegdateaArray(String[] begdateaArray)
Sets array of all "begdatea" element


setBegdateaArray

void setBegdateaArray(int i,
                      String begdatea)
Sets ith "begdatea" element


xsetBegdateaArray

void xsetBegdateaArray(BegdateaType[] begdateaArray)
Sets (as xml) array of all "begdatea" element


xsetBegdateaArray

void xsetBegdateaArray(int i,
                       BegdateaType begdatea)
Sets (as xml) ith "begdatea" element


insertBegdatea

void insertBegdatea(int i,
                    String begdatea)
Inserts the value as the ith "begdatea" element


addBegdatea

void addBegdatea(String begdatea)
Appends the value as the last "begdatea" element


insertNewBegdatea

BegdateaType insertNewBegdatea(int i)
Inserts and returns a new empty value (as xml) as the ith "begdatea" element


addNewBegdatea

BegdateaType addNewBegdatea()
Appends and returns a new empty value (as xml) as the last "begdatea" element


removeBegdatea

void removeBegdatea(int i)
Removes the ith "begdatea" element


getEnddateaArray

String[] getEnddateaArray()
Gets array of all "enddatea" elements


getEnddateaArray

String getEnddateaArray(int i)
Gets ith "enddatea" element


xgetEnddateaArray

EnddateaType[] xgetEnddateaArray()
Gets (as xml) array of all "enddatea" elements


xgetEnddateaArray

EnddateaType xgetEnddateaArray(int i)
Gets (as xml) ith "enddatea" element


sizeOfEnddateaArray

int sizeOfEnddateaArray()
Returns number of "enddatea" element


setEnddateaArray

void setEnddateaArray(String[] enddateaArray)
Sets array of all "enddatea" element


setEnddateaArray

void setEnddateaArray(int i,
                      String enddatea)
Sets ith "enddatea" element


xsetEnddateaArray

void xsetEnddateaArray(EnddateaType[] enddateaArray)
Sets (as xml) array of all "enddatea" element


xsetEnddateaArray

void xsetEnddateaArray(int i,
                       EnddateaType enddatea)
Sets (as xml) ith "enddatea" element


insertEnddatea

void insertEnddatea(int i,
                    String enddatea)
Inserts the value as the ith "enddatea" element


addEnddatea

void addEnddatea(String enddatea)
Appends the value as the last "enddatea" element


insertNewEnddatea

EnddateaType insertNewEnddatea(int i)
Inserts and returns a new empty value (as xml) as the ith "enddatea" element


addNewEnddatea

EnddateaType addNewEnddatea()
Appends and returns a new empty value (as xml) as the last "enddatea" element


removeEnddatea

void removeEnddatea(int i)
Removes the ith "enddatea" element


getAttrvai

AttrvaiType getAttrvai()
Gets the "attrvai" element


isSetAttrvai

boolean isSetAttrvai()
True if has "attrvai" element


setAttrvai

void setAttrvai(AttrvaiType attrvai)
Sets the "attrvai" element


addNewAttrvai

AttrvaiType addNewAttrvai()
Appends and returns a new empty "attrvai" element


unsetAttrvai

void unsetAttrvai()
Unsets the "attrvai" element


getAttrmfrq

String getAttrmfrq()
Gets the "attrmfrq" element


xgetAttrmfrq

AttrmfrqType xgetAttrmfrq()
Gets (as xml) the "attrmfrq" element


isSetAttrmfrq

boolean isSetAttrmfrq()
True if has "attrmfrq" element


setAttrmfrq

void setAttrmfrq(String attrmfrq)
Sets the "attrmfrq" element


xsetAttrmfrq

void xsetAttrmfrq(AttrmfrqType attrmfrq)
Sets (as xml) the "attrmfrq" element


unsetAttrmfrq

void unsetAttrmfrq()
Unsets the "attrmfrq" element



Copyright (c) 2007 IU Extreme! Lab http://www.extreme.indiana.edu/ All Rights Reserved.